What is OpenArt
OpenArt is a versatile AI art generation platform that empowers users to create stunning visuals using state-of-the-art artificial intelligence. Founded by ex-Googlers in San Francisco, OpenArt aims to democratize art creation by providing both free and paid tiers of service. The platform offers a wide range of features including text-to-image generation, image editing tools, model fine-tuning, and a supportive community for AI art enthusiasts. OpenArt caters to users of all skill levels, from beginners to professional artists and designers, making AI-driven art accessible to everyone.

How to Use OpenArt
Sign up for an account: Go to openart.ai and create a free account to get started. New users receive 20 free trial credits to try premium features. Choose a model: Select from over 100 AI models and styles, including options like Stable Diffusion, DALL-E 2, and custom fine-tuned models. Enter a text prompt: Type in a detailed description of the image you want to generate. Be specific about subject, style, composition, colors, etc. Adjust settings: Fine-tune parameters like image size, number of steps, guidance scale, etc. to customize the output. Generate images: Click generate to create AI art based on your prompt. You can generate multiple variations. Edit and refine: Use OpenArt's editing tools like inpainting, img2img, and ControlNet to further refine and customize the generated images. Upscale and enhance: Apply AI upscaling and face/anime enhancement to improve image quality and details. Save and download: Save your favorite generated images to your OpenArt library and download them for use. Explore community: Browse the Discover page to see other users' creations and join the Discord community for tips and inspiration.
OpenArt FAQs
1.What is OpenArt?
OpenArt is an AI-powered art platform where users can create images using pre-built models or by training their own models. It leverages state-of-the-art generative AI technologies to convert user-provided textual prompts into visual artworks.
2.Is OpenArt free to use?
Yes, OpenArt offers a free plan with no credit card required. New users receive 20 free credits to try premium features, and registered users can generate images up to 512x512 pixels for free on basic models. There are also paid plans with more features available.
3.What types of art can I create with OpenArt?
OpenArt can create a wide range of art styles, from photorealistic images to anime and oil painting styles. Users can generate unique illustrations, digital paintings, and even experiment with different artistic techniques and styles.
4.How do I create art using OpenArt?
To create art with OpenArt, you provide textual prompts describing the image you want to generate. The AI interprets these prompts and converts them into visual art. You can refine your prompts to get the desired results and use additional tools for editing and enhancing the generated images.
5.Can I use OpenArt for commercial purposes?
Yes, you can use images you create on OpenArt for commercial purposes. Images generated by Stable Diffusion on the platform can also be used commercially without licensing. However, it's recommended to check the OpenArt Wiki for more information about appropriate attribution.
6.Does OpenArt offer any educational resources?
Yes, OpenArt provides several educational resources including a Prompt Book, Model Training Book, YouTube tutorials, and an active Discord community. These resources are designed to help users understand and improve their AI art creation skills.
